1:03.0 | So let's talk about this big matchup that Chelsea had against Manchester United boy, these two matchups, basically two wet part of a matchups between these two teams. |
1:13.0 | Not much to talk about outside of controversy in match one, it was as Billy Quetta and Harry Mcguire. |
1:19.0 | Harry Mcguire pulling as Billy Quetta down in the box, everyone kind of agrees that this is an egregious offense in the box, a foul and should have been a penalty. |
1:27.0 | And now here in matchup to the main talking point is not necessarily the controversy surrounding that one instance, not the call itself, because I think most people agree, okay, maybe Chelsea got away with one. |
1:39.0 | But it's a remarks from the Manchester United side after this game that's really gotten everybody hot and bothered. |
1:45.0 | We'll get to that in just one moment, but these two wet part matchups between Chelsea and Manchester United. |
1:50.0 | I think if you look at the stats, according to expected goals, and I never know what that means, I don't know how you chart that. |
1:56.0 | Chelsea have been slightly better when you look at the statistics between these two matchups, but when you're a counter attacking side like Manchester United, sometimes the math can lie to you a bit, especially when Chelsea get going into their bad habits, which is possession sideways, |
2:11.0 | pass sideways pass, no direct play, and nothing to show for. But Chelsea have been slightly better if you want to do it that way. |
2:17.0 | Let's talk about the game itself, and where Chelsea may have missed opportunities, obviously, is a rude coming close. |
2:23.0 | But I think the most interesting part about Chelsea's approach in this game was the lineup. |
2:27.0 | We anticipated a bit of a rotational squad, and Thomas Tuchel did not disappoint in that respect. |
2:31.0 | Yeah, it was interesting to see Ben Chilwell have another go at left wing back. |
2:35.0 | I don't think it was an enormous impression, but I think the most important thing was, kind of, can you do that defensive work while also contributing in the attack? |
